So I wanted to update this topic just in case there is anyone out there with the same problem I am having.

 

I did an experiment and I was RIGHT! All Generics are NOT created equal!!!

 

Re-cap. I took MYLAN brand spironolactone 100mg from Walgreens for 5 years. Within a week of taking this brand my oil dried up and skin was crystal clear within a month. No cysts for 5 years!

 

Moved and switched to CVS pharmacy. They gave me QUALITEST brand spironolactone. Took 100mg for a cpl months and then for other reasons I dropped my dose to 50mg and within 2 months my skin was terrible. I figured 50mg is too low for me and that if I bumped it back too 100mg I'd be clear again. Well that didn't happen. 4 solid months of Terrible OIL & CYSTS.

 

So a cpl wks back when I started this thread I searched thru my medicine cabnit and found an old bottle of MYLAN Brand Spiro. Same thing happend. By the 6th day my oil dried up. On day 7 I got a small cyst but it cleared without coming to a head like all my other ones. And by day 10 ALL and let me repeat ALL of my acne & cysts and oil is GONE! I'm 100% clear. My texture is changed back to what it was. Smooth, oil free, makeup stays on perfect all day. I am left with alot of red marks from healed cysts but I'm lucky and my skin heals quick.

 

CRAZY RIGHT?!?!

 

The only small problem I have now is that Walgreens now orders its generic from Amneal Pharmicuticals. So I just filled a script with them and am going to try it. They say it's a really good generic company. But they told me if it doesn't work they would special order the Mylan brand.

 

Hope this info is helpful to anyone who's spiro isn't working. Maybe worth a try to switch the generic manufacturer. :)
